Biannquah is a modern, stylistic coinage that draws on Akan (Twi) onomastics from Ghana. The ending -nquah/-nkwah mirrors the Anglicized Akan element nkwa, “life,” seen in surnames such as Danquah and Amankwah, giving the name an overarching sense of vitality or “of life.” The opening Biann- reads like a contemporary embellishment influenced by international favorites Bianca and Brianna, so the full form carries an attractive blend of familiar sound with West African heritage. Usage skews feminine in practice, though the structure is unisex.

As a recent creation, Biannquah appears in late 20th–21st‑century records, especially in diaspora communities where surname elements become distinctive given names. Spelling play is common: Biankwah, Bianquah, Biannkwah, Biankua, and Biannqua occur, alongside the more Akan‑leaning Dankwah/Danquah and Amankwah as related reference points rather than true variants. Overall meaning centers on “life; living energy,” with personal interpretations shaped by culture and family story.
